Average Dentists, General Salary in Eugene-Springfield, OR

Yes, Eugene-Springfield, OR is a highly lucrative market for Dentists, Generals. With an average annual salary of $224,140, professionals here earn significantly more than the national norm.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$224,140 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 0.0%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$336,210.
  • Outlook: The current demand for Dentists, Generals is stable, with a local workforce of approximately 80 professionals. This role remains a specialized component of the broader Eugene-Springfield, OR economy.

Dentists, General Salary Distribution in Eugene-Springfield, OR

The earning potential for Dentists, Generals in Eugene-Springfield, OR var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$145,600,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$336,210.

Job Market Context

80

Total Jobs

0.534

Per 1K Jobs

0.73

Location Quotient

Below Average

Eugene-Springfield, OR has 0.73x the national average concentration of Dentists, General jobs. This means there are fewer opportunities per capita here compared to the U.S. average — competition for roles may be higher.

80 people work as Dentists, General in Eugene-Springfield, OR.

Only 0.534 out of every 1,000 local jobs are Dentists, General roles — this is a niche profession in the area.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does a Dentists, General make in Eugene-Springfield, OR?

The median annual salary for a Dentists, General in Eugene-Springfield, OR is $224,140. This typically ranges from $145,600 for entry-level positions to $336,210 for top-level roles.

How does the salary compare to the national average?

The average salary for this role in Eugene-Springfield, OR is 14.1% higher than the national median of $196,440.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 80 employees in the Eugene-Springfield, OR area with a job density of 0.534 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
